Book Summary
The Getaway Girls by Dee MacDonald was the perfect mix of fun, heart, and “why not just go for it?” energy—basically made for BOM Squad. The book follows three women in their 60s who decide they’re not done living life on their terms. They leave behind routine, hop into an RV, and head off on an adventure filled with friendship, fresh starts, and rediscovering themselves. It’s an easy, feel-good read with just enough depth to spark great conversations about taking chances, embracing change, and making the most of right now—no matter your age.

We read the book from June through August 2024 and wrapped it up with a celebration weekend (August 24–26) that fully committed to the theme. Jessica lined up a friend/client who brought an RV and parked it right at my house, giving us our very own Getaway Girls setup. Friday night kicked off with lasagna and garlic bread outside, which somehow tasted even better with a side of laughter and fresh air. At one point, the cutest little girl wandered down the street to see what we were doing, which led to meeting her dad—they had just moved into one of the new houses nearby. Just a casual BOM Squad moment turning into a neighborhood welcome party 😊
The night turned into exactly what you’d expect, staying up way too late, drinks in hand, laughing around the campfire. Some of us slept in the RV to fully commit to the experience, while others opted for the house… balance is important.
The next day, we leveled up. We all got dressed up—but I was especially committed as Mrs Roper from Three’s Company, which felt very on brand for the book characters. We headed to a Mrs. Roper BINGO fundraiser at CASI Senior Center, complete with Bloody Mary’s and mimosas—so yes, the day started strong. From there, we kept things rolling with a little pub crawl at Jack’s and Bley’s, followed by group photos at Vander Veer Botanical Park to capture the outfits, the laughs, and the chaos.
Sunday, Patty cut my hair, which like the character Gill needed badly in the book (as did I). Just another BOM squad moment demonstrating out commitment to doing things from the books we read.
This book—and our weekend—was the perfect reminder that you don’t need a plane ticket to have an adventure. Great friends, a little creativity, and a willingness to just go for it is really all it takes.
